Kawasaki Unleashes Power and Style: Ninja 500 Hits the Roads at Alto’s Price

Kawasaki has taken the motorcycle market by storm with the recent launch of the Kawasaki Ninja 500, positioning it as a formidable contender to replace its predecessor, the Ninja 400. Packed with style, power, and advanced features, this sports bike is poised to make waves among biking enthusiasts.

Variant and Price: The Kawasaki Ninja 500 is offered in a single variant, featuring the striking Metallic Spark Black color option. With an ex-showroom price starting at Rs 5.24 lakh, this two-wheeler now competes head-on with the price of a popular hatchback, making it an attractive proposition for those seeking a thrilling riding experience.

Engine and Powertrain: At the heart of the Ninja 500 is a 451cc parallel-twin engine, utilizing liquid-cooled technology to deliver a robust performance. Generating a maximum power of 45 bhp at 9,000 rpm and a peak torque of 42.6 Nm at 6,000 rpm, this bike promises an exhilarating ride. The 6-speed transmission with power slip and assist clutch adds to the overall dynamic performance on the road.

Suspension System: Built on a trellis frame, the Kawasaki Ninja 500 boasts a well-balanced suspension system. The front features a 41mm telescopic suspension, while the rear is supported by a bottom-link mono suspension, ensuring a comfortable and stable ride on diverse terrains.

Braking System: Ensuring safety, the bike is equipped with a semi-floating 310mm disc brake at the front and a 220mm single disc brake at the rear. The dual-channel anti-lock braking system further enhances braking efficiency, providing riders with confidence and control.

Advanced Features: The Kawasaki Ninja 500 doesn’t just excel in performance; it also comes loaded with advanced features. Riders can enjoy a digital instrument cluster, LED headlamps, LED taillights, and a fully adjustable suspension system, elevating the overall riding experience.
